In short, cash advances are short-term loans meant to help those in need of immediate capital. Cash advance loans are available for the public irrespective of their credit rating and may be used for whatever the borrower prefers. This are a group of general criteria required to qualify: 18 years old; currently employed (at least 6 months to 1 year); earn $1000 net pay per month; have a bank account; and offer references. When you meet the specifications, obtaining a payday advance is a simple process.

Borrowers can apply on the internet and have the money deposited into a bank-account or apply directly, allowing funds to be issued immediately. There are lots of companies to choose from and doing a little research can help you find the one with the lowest fees. The most debatable topic of payday loans is the interest rates associate with the industry. Nevertheless, when you understand the fee and why it's higher than conventional loans, it is easy to see the necessity of it. While rates of interest may vary, the average fee is fifteen dollars for every $100 borrowed. Usually a debit card loan offers from $100 to $300; however there are lots of companies that will offer around $500, and some that provide up to $1500. The fee is in place simply because these lenders offer instant approval with little requirements, no collateral and a temporary arrangement. The borrower is likely to issue a post-dated check for the overall amount that will be paid back. The loan will typically be repaid within two weeks or can roll-over with an added fee. In contrast to bank loans, most of the payday lenders do not run credit report checks. While a bad credit rating does not effect the decision of whether or not to issue that loan, a few lenders will deny the application if the borrower has multiple bankruptcies, an overdraft bank account or the details provided on the application cannot be verified.
